Abstract:
Objective To explore the effects of Agkihpin on the expression of multidrug resistance-associated protein 1(MRP1) in the SMMC-7721 cell line and to describe the mechanism of SMMC-7721 inhibition by Agkihpin.
Methods The cultured cells were treated with different concentrations of Agkihpin for 72 h.The transcription and expression levels of MRP 1 in SMMC-7721 were assayed using immunocytochemistry, Western blot, and re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ction.
Results Compared with the control group, both the transcription and the expression levels of MRP1 in SMMC-7721 were significantly reduced after treatment with different concentrations of Agkihpin(P < 0.05) in a concentration-dependent manner.
Conclusion Agkihpin can inhibit the transcription and expression of MRP1 in SMMC-7721 cells, which is likely responsible for the inhibition of cellular vitality and, to some extent, the enhancement of the sensitivity of the hepatocellular carcinoma cells to chemotherapeutics.
